Do you think studying forgotten battle strategies still matters in our digital age?
Pehota Pehota
Yes, I think they still matter, but not in the way most people imagine. The old tactics teach us how armies thought, how they organized, how they responded to pressure. In a digital world those concepts translate into strategy, risk assessment and leadership. The stories themselves, the glory parts, aren't useful, but the patterns—logistics, morale, decision points—are still worth studying. So keep the books, but don't get lost in the romance.
